GOVERNOR AGBU KEFAS FLAGS OFF THE CONSTRUCTION OF 62 NEW SCHOOLS.

 






















The Governor of Taraba State, Dr. Agbu Kefas, has officially flagged off the construction of sixty new schools across the state. 


During the groundbreaking ceremony at the Government Comprehensive Secondary School in Jalingo, Governor Kefas reaffirmed his administration's commitment to providing a conducive learning environment for students throughout the state. 


He emphasized that his administration prioritizes free education in outstanding facilities, ensuring that youth can compete favourably in the modern world. 


In response to questions from journalists at the event, the Commissioner for Education, Dr. Augustina Godwin, described the school construction project as a significant milestone. She reiterated that the education sector is dedicated to realizing the Governor's vision of rebuilding schools across Taraba State. 


The Chairman of the school building committee, Barrister Emmanuel Njoku, stated that the construction of the schools will be prioritized to meet the Governor's expectations. 


Additionally, Dr Agbu Kefas planted a tree at the school premises as part of the state Ministry of Environment and Climate Change's campaign against deforestation. He was supported by the Commissioner of Environment and Climate Change, Hon. Aishat Barde.


The schools are being constructed using the hydrofoam bricks technology.
